The Only Fair Exchange Rate: The Mid-Market Exchange Rate
![Vanuatu Vatu to Salvadoran Colón, VUV to SVC - Currency Converter](/dist/currency_converter.B86bAsAx.png)
Exchange rates don't have to be complicated. In fact, there's only one you need to worry about: the mid-market rate.
Banks and other providers set their own rates, so there is no universal rate. But in reality, there is a "real" rate. It's called the mid-market rate.
Generally speaking, bankers are willing to pay a certain price for a currency, and are willing to sell it for a certain price. The midpoint between these prices is the mid-market rate. Since this is the rate that the market naturally sets, it is the "truest" and fairest rate.
